The gameplay loop for this build is reliable and straightforward, making it one of the strongest and easiest-to-use builds in the game. Reduces class ability cooldown each time you pick up an Orb of Power. Grants class ability energy when you cause damage with a grenade. Your grenade final blows create Orbs of Power. Gain bonus Super energy on grenade kills. Mods: The only mods you’ll need are (for DPS, Time Dilation and Surge mods will also help):.Stats: Resilience (for damage resistance) and Recovery (for a quicker rift cooldown).Abilities: Fusion Grenades and Empowering Rift are musts as they are what make Starfire Protocol work.Ember of Searing, Empyrean, and Mercy are the other three we use, but you can get creative here. Fragments: As for fragments, Ember of Ashes is the only one you need.The second aspect, however, is your choice.
